Unlocking Efficiency: The Benefits of Solar Parasol Sun Tracking Systems


In recent years, solar energy has become a pivotal part of the global effort to transition to renewable energy sources. Among the innovative technologies emerging in this field is the Solar Parasol Sun Tracking System. This system is designed to maximize sunlight exposure to solar panels, thereby enhancing energy production and efficiency.
At its core, a Solar Parasol Sun Tracking System utilizes a mechanism that adjusts the position of solar panels throughout the day, following the sun’s trajectory. This is particularly important because solar panels generate the most energy when they are perpendicular to sunlight. Unlike stationary panels, which can only capture maximum sunlight during specific hours, tracking systems can optimize energy capture all day long, significantly increasing the overall energy yield.
The primary function of a solar tracking system is to minimize the angle between the solar panel and the sun, which directly correlates to energy generation. There are two main types of tracking systems: single-axis and dual-axis. A single-axis tracker typically rotates on one axis, either horizontally or vertically. In contrast, a dual-axis tracker can move along two axes, allowing it to adjust not only for the sun's daily movement but also for seasonal changes. This adaptability makes dual-axis systems particularly effective in maximizing solar energy capture, although they may come with increased complexity and cost.
The advantages of implementing a Solar Parasol Sun Tracking System are substantial. First and foremost, they can significantly boost the efficiency of solar panels—some studies indicate efficiency improvements of up to 25-50% compared to fixed installations. This means that property owners can produce more energy from the same amount of solar infrastructure. Additionally, increased energy output can lead to reduced dependence on grid power, which is particularly beneficial in areas where electricity costs are high or where the grid is unstable.
Moreover, the adaptability of sun tracking systems can also lead to lower land use. By optimizing energy capture, systems can generate the same energy output in a smaller footprint, making them an attractive option for urban installations where space is limited.
